"The present parish church, St Martin, is on the east side of the parish, in the populous village of Horseley Heath, two miles NE of Dudley. It is a plain brick building commenced in 1795, and finished in 1797. The ancient parish church, at Summer Hill, near Princes End, on the west side of the parish, was long a neglected ruin.
